SamenvattingThe Space-Time Spatial Error Model (space-time SEM) is a spatial panel regression technique that accounts for spatial dependence confined to the error term across geographic units and time periods. It corrects biased inference caused by spatially correlated disturbances while estimating covariate effects on a panel of spatial observations.The Panel Spatial Error Model (panel SEM) extends the classical spatial error model to panel data, allowing spatial dependence to enter through the error term across cross-sectional units over multiple time periods. It accounts for spatially correlated omitted variables without imposing a substantive spatial spillover in the outcome itself.
